Zechariah 10:6
And I will make the children of Judah strong, and I will be the saviour of the children of Joseph, and I will make them come back again, for I have had mercy on them: they will be as if I had not given them up: for I am the Lord their God and I will give them an answer.

Zechariah 10:7
And Ephraim will be like a man of war, and their hearts will be glad as with wine; and their children will see it with joy; their hearts will be glad in the Lord.

Zechariah 10:8
With the sound of the pipe I will get them together; for I have given the price to make them free: and they will be increased as they were increased.

Zechariah 10:9
Though I had them planted among the peoples, they will keep me in mind in far countries: and they will take care of their children and will come back.

Zechariah 10:10
And I will make them come back out of the land of Egypt, and will get them together out of Assyria; and I will take them into the land of Gilead, and it will not be wide enough for them.

Zechariah 10:11
And they will go through the sea of Egypt, and all the deep waters of the Nile will become dry: and the pride of Assyria will be made low, and the power of Egypt will be taken away.

Zechariah 10:12
And their strength will be in the Lord; and their pride will be in his name, says the Lord.
